I picked this knife up a few weeks back here on the Busse XC and the previous owner had put some black liners under the handle scales and reattached the handles. While it wasnt a bad job I wanted this knife to look perfect so off to the spa she went. While at the spa she recieved a new set of red liners, a super sick scary sharp convex edge, removed any and all scratches and my favorite, the ultra sharp wide flared fasteners. Now shes all purtied up so I took some glamour shots.

I have sent several of my girls back to the Busse spa and they have all come home with a new and very improved look. So Thank You Garth and the rest of the crew at Busse that make it such a great company.
